The first time you catch yourself blaming your not doing something on an external factor is the very moment you should stop complaining and start doing.
I can’t do that because I do not have time.
I can’t do that because my partner would not agree.
I can’t do that because my boss would not praise me.
I can’t do that because society would not accept me.
Instead, the first time is often the beginning of a series of excuses we use to not put in the work. It is a place to hide, a wall we build, it is resistance. If you can’t do it the first time, do it the second, the third, the tenth, the hundredth. Do it sooner rather than later. Do it now.
